I just acquired several Crafters Companion 3D embossing folders (English Rose being used today, Ornate Lace and Regency Swirls). They are gorgeous.

Scored, folded my cream toned cardstock to create the easel. Cut another piece same size as card and adhered to front.

I ran my black cardstock through my embossing machine. NOTE: highly recommend lightly misting the back of your cardstock prior embossing or else you will get lots of cracking in your cardstock...

I used my finger to rub on Metallic Rub On paste in various colors. Trimmed down and adhered to card front.

Die cut the "Thinking of You" from a cream toned cardstock, inked with Versamark and embossed with Pearlescent embossing powder. 

 

On the floor: 

Stamped the quote on cream toned cardstock using Versafine Black Onyx and clear embossed. Die cut using Spellbinders Label 18, sponged around edges with a dirty pink sponge. Adhered to floor with 3D foam tape to act as my stopper.

Stamped the fairy on white cardstock using Distress pads and then colored the body of the fairy with a black marker. Fussy cut around her and adhered to floor. Raided my stash for the Die-Namics Heirloom Hybrid Roses. I applied clear nail polish to the bottom layer of petals and then immediately dipped them in Ranger's Rock Candy glitter.

The leaves and blue flowers were electronically cut and then stamped and or colored with Prisma colored pencils (AlteNew "Garden Treasures"). Added a mini white pearl in each blue flower.

Final touch added a pinky toned dotted bow
